Top 5 PVP Games in Tunisia: Q1 2025 Performance Overview
Explore the Q1 2025 performance of the top PVP games in Tunisia, highlighting trends in downloads, revenue, and active users on a unified platform.
In the first quarter of 2025, several PVP games have demonstrated notable performance trends in Tunisia across both iOS and Android platforms. Here's a closer look at the top five games based on downloads, revenue, and active user data sourced from Sensor Tower.
Free Fire x NARUTO SHIPPUDEN from GARENA INTERNATIONAL I PRIVATE LIMITED exhibited a varied trend in its weekly revenue, starting at approximately $1K and peaking at $1.3K in early January, before settling around $900 by the end of March. Weekly downloads began strong at over 52K but saw a gradual decline, stabilizing around 28K. The game maintained a robust active user base, peaking at over 1M users towards the end of the quarter.
Ludo King, published by GAMETION GLOBAL TECHNOLOGIES PTE LIMITED, saw minimal revenue, with a brief spike to $117 in early February. Downloads fluctuated slightly, hovering around 28K to 35K throughout the quarter. Active users rose significantly in March, reaching over 626K.
Subway Surfers from Sybo Games ApS experienced consistent revenue, maintaining around $80 to $110. Downloads showed a slight decline, with a notable peak in mid-February at 30K. Active users increased notably in mid-March, peaking at over 582K.
Extreme Car Driving Simulator by AxesInMotion S.L. had no recorded revenue but saw a significant increase in downloads, peaking at 36K in early February. Active users grew consistently, reaching nearly 50K by the end of March.
Lastly, 2 3 4 Player Games from Jochem Bergman, despite no revenue, maintained a steady download rate, peaking at 19K in late March. The active user base saw a significant jump in mid-March, reaching over 436K.
